Fix crash if key bindings specified in profile cannot be found. Improve
[personal-kdebase.git] / apps / konqueror / settings / konqhtml / CMakeLists.txt
blobec8e59990bce29622d500368c1d4f6c02819c5a4
1 include_directories(
2     ${CMAKE_CURRENT_SOURCE_DIR}/css
3     )
6 set(kcm_konqhtml_PART_SRCS 
7    generalopts.cpp
8    htmlopts.cpp 
9    jsopts.cpp 
10    javaopts.cpp 
11    pluginopts.cpp 
12    appearance.cpp 
13    khttpoptdlg.cpp 
14    policydlg.cpp 
15    main.cpp 
16    jspolicies.cpp 
17    policies.cpp 
18    domainlistview.cpp 
19    filteropts.cpp
20    css/template.cpp
21    css/kcmcss.cpp
22    )
24 kde4_add_ui_files(kcm_konqhtml_PART_SRCS
25     nsconfigwidget.ui
26     advancedTabOptions.ui
27     css/csscustom.ui
28     css/cssconfig.ui
29     )
31 kde4_add_plugin(kcm_konqhtml ${kcm_konqhtml_PART_SRCS})
34 target_link_libraries(kcm_konqhtml ${KDE4_KHTML_LIBS} )
36 install(TARGETS kcm_konqhtml  DESTINATION ${PLUGIN_INSTALL_DIR} )
38 ########### install files ###############
40 install( FILES khtml_general.desktop khtml_behavior.desktop khtml_java_js.desktop khtml_appearance.desktop khtml_filter.desktop  DESTINATION  ${SERVICES_INSTALL_DIR} )
41 install( FILES css/template.css  DESTINATION  ${DATA_INSTALL_DIR}/kcmcss )